Information has surfaced online that German authorities will task MBDA Deutschland with a deep modernization of 600 Taurus cruise missiles to enable flight at extremely low altitudes along the entire route to the target and extend their service life to 45 years.
The authors of the Telegram channel "Russian Weapon" explained that such an update would require a response from the Russian military.
The emergence of this version of Taurus requires the placement of all types of detection, tracking, and targeting radars of Russian SAM systems, including the 50N6A of the S-350A "Vityaz" complexes, on universal low-altitude detection towers.
Software and hardware updates will affect the inertial navigation unit of the guidance system, the operating algorithms of the radar altimeter, as well as the optoelectronic correlation module IBN to implement an ultra-low-altitude flight profile at altitudes of 50 - 20 m, bypassing the terrain.
This will further reduce the low-altitude sector of stable tracking of TAURUS by the 9S36M illumination radar of the Buk-M3 SAM system and the 92N6 radar of the S-400 systems.
